Change SessionHouse Committee on Transportation Room 43
The House Committee on Transportation considers matters relating to all transportation companies and corporations subject to the regulation of the Public Service Board, and all air and surface transportation, including its registration and regulation and the licensing of its operations and the construction and maintenance of its thoroughfares and the regulation of the users thereof.
